Q: Is 588,022 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 588,022 is not a prime number.

Why is 588,022 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 588022 can be evenly divided by 1 2 41 71 82 101 142 202 2,911 4,141 5,822 7,171 8,282 14,342 294,011 and 588,022, with no remainder.

Since 588,022 cannot be divided by just 1 and 588,022, it is not a prime number.
